Audit item 14: Verify encoding detection for uploaded text files in the Inkbarrel pipeline. Confirm BOM handling, the UTF-8 fallback path, and that Latin-1 misdetections logged last quarter are covered by regression tests. Flag any file over the sniff-buffer limit. Evidence goes in the audit folder. Sign-off on this item rests with the maintainer named below.

approver of bafop-bawif = Ralion Rusir Sorys

Subject: DR Drill — RetentionSweep Sweeper Failover

Team,

Thursday's disaster-recovery drill covers the RetentionSweep data-retention sweeper at Bramblehook Systems. We will simulate a loss of the primary scheduler, then restore sweep policies from the Velmora cold archive. Please verify that no live purge jobs run during the window, and document every step in the drill log. To unlock the archive snapshot, use the passphrase below.

recovery phrase for fahof-fawip: casael-fenael-wenix

**Notes — Dedup Review Prep (Clearledger CRM)**

We walked through the customer-record deduplication pass: matching uses normalized name plus postal fragment, with a manual queue for scores between 0.72 and 0.88. Reviewer should check the merge-survivorship rules carefully — field precedence changed since the last draft, and soft-deleted records are now excluded. Flag anything ambiguous rather than approving. Final accountability for merge outcomes rests with the person named below.

account owner for tajof-kajop: Novmir Eliius Istox

Quick context for the release manager: the Quillhop service has three environments (dev, staging, prod), and staging has been plagued by flaky DNS resolution since we moved it to the Farrowgate cluster. Symptoms are intermittent lookup timeouts to the internal metrics host — usually during deploys, naturally. We've bumped resolver timeouts and pinned the search domain, which mostly papered over it, but don't be surprised by one-off failures. Staging currently runs with the following resolver and service configuration values.

deployment values, yafof-fajeg:
[eliox]
host = eliox.nelvrocorp.internal
user = eliox_svc
database = eliox_prod